Will Hollywood Get 'MeToo' Right In 2019?


In October of 2017, actress Alyssa Milano posted a tweet imploring her followers to respond with “me too” if they’d ever been sexually harassed or assaulted. By noon of the following day, the #metoo hashtag hit over 1.2 million tweets. Milano immediately informed her followers of an earlier Me Too Movement and Good Morning America identified its founder as civil rights activist Tarana Burke. In August, The New York Times released a book taking credit for starting the Me Too Movement with its explosive 2017 investigative report on Hollywood producer Harvey Weinstein’s sexual crimes. Since #MeToo went viral, several men in Hollywood have been ousted from positions of power.
